Salon takes three nominations in Online Journalism Awards

Sep 18, 2002 |

Salon is proud to announce that it has once again garnered three finalist nominations in this year's Online Journalism Awards.

The nominations include one for "General Excellence in Online Journalism: More than 200,000 visitors - Independent" -- our third in a row. Salon won this award in the first OJA competition in 2000.

Also nominated this year, in the "Enterprise Journalism: Independent" category, was Jake Tapper's series of exclusive reports on the Enron scandals.

And Asra Nomani's coverage from Pakistan in the weeks after 9/11 was nominated in the "Feature Journalism: Independent" category.

The winners of the awards competition, which is cosponsored by the Online News Association and the Columbia Graduate School of Journalism, will be announced Oct. 18.
